The benefits of DevOps are widely recognised, bringing agility, innovation and resilience to the business. But implementing the workflows and, just as importantly, culture are still a sticking point.

Approaches to DevOps continue to evolve. Beyond bringing dev and ops teams together, it's also now about delivering value to customers, recognising the human aspect of collaboration and communication, and realising how DevOps can enhance areas of the business beyond traditional tech teams.
